The first step in creating a successful Facebook Ad campaign is to identify your target audience. You need to know who you are targeting and what their interests are. This will help you create an ad that resonates with your target audience and increases the chances of them clicking on it.
Once you have identified your target audience, you need to create an ad that speaks to them. You should include visuals that are eye-catching and relevant to your target audience. You should also include a compelling headline and copy that speaks directly to your target audience.
When creating your ad, you should also consider the placement of the ad. You can choose to place your ad in the news feed, in the right column, or in the mobile news feed. Each placement has its own advantages and disadvantages, so it is important to consider which placement will be most effective for your ad.
Once you have created your ad, you need to set up a budget for it. You should determine how much you are willing to spend on each click or impression of your ad. This will help you stay within your budget and ensure that you are getting the most out of your ad spend.
Finally, you need to track the performance of your ad. You should track how many people clicked on your ad, how many people converted into leads, and how much money you spent on each click or impression. This will help you determine which ads are performing well and which ones need improvement.
Facebook Ads can be a great way for businesses to generate leads and increase their customer base. With the right strategy, businesses can use Facebook Ads to reach their target audience and convert them into leads. By identifying their target audience, creating an eye-catching ad, choosing the right placement for their ad, setting a budget, and tracking the performance of their ad, businesses can maximize their return on investment from Facebook Ads.
